... Read morePsalms 46:5 serves as a profound reminder of inner strength and divine presence. This verse states, "God is within her, she will not fall; God will help her at break of day." Understanding its historical context enriches its meaning. The psalm was written during tumultuous times, reflecting on God’s protection and strength amidst chaos.
This scripture has inspired countless individuals seeking solace and fortitude. It stresses the theme of God’s unwavering support, underscoring the importance of faith in overcoming adversity. The metaphorical interpretation of ‘falling’ illustrates life’s challenges, yet affirms that with divine assistance, we remain steadfast.
Many people find comfort in these words during personal trials, whether in health struggles, emotional distress, or through the trials of life.
